Transaction 74e343a776cc9bb3993e7bc53db3da24c3ad9159ddc568c305be72ad9c5fc489
1 Input
1 Output
-
74e343a776cc9bb3993e7bc53db3da24c3ad9159ddc568c305be72ad9c5fc489:0
- value
- 24982020
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f09bde65ac659f533c1bf7f7d865d0dcbbfd2ea OP_EQUAL
- address
- 3K78f4A3WSSgQmioamXRTNkLe5L15yXrNZ